MGC to Ask Operators Why They Limit Certain Customers’ Bets
Massachusetts’ Gaming Commission is considering making operators explain the justification behind the betting limits they put on winning players. The so-called sports wagering operator wager limitations would often prevent regular winners from wagering big sums while still allowing losing players to bet away their savings. Atlantic City Hotel Room Price Lawsuit Receives Federal Support
A lawsuit against leading gaming and hospitality operators in Atlantic City, New Jersey, reportedly received support from a couple of federal regulators. The legal action claims casino-hotel operators engaged in anticompetitive actions regarding hotel room rates which have been increasing since 2018.
